Sky High prices. In 2010 the cost of the annual visit for one dog was $310.31. This included the exam, a blood draw for a wellness blood panel, a stool check for parasites, and her annual vaccines and a year of Heartworm medication. It also included a $3.95 charge for Biohazard Disposal- ie- throwing the used needle into a sharps jug.
In 2011 the price went up again!!! For my 2 dogs the total was $799.50 for the same tests and vaccines- almost $400 per dog. They did use the money they made to build a new building on Arapahoe road but it's so not worth the prices.
We switched to a new vet clinic that is only 3/4 of a mile away right by the Safeway on Gartrell and Love the new vet. They make us feel like family and like they really care. Our new vet charged for BOTH dogs and the same exact tests and heartworm meds for a year for both of them- $314.24
I just can't justify spending 60% more for the same services given in an impersonal manner.
